Re: Game 63: Utah Jazz (28-34) vs Chicago Bulls (29-32)
1. That was a fun game. The Jazz played better than I expected.
2. Collins, Sexton and the Sensei were good. Collins really fought hard for those boards.
3. The Sensei looked good. 12 rebounds were unexpected. That's the first really good game we've seen from him and hopefully this performance will earn him more minutes.
4. Sucks that now that the Jazz are tanking there are nights like this where the only really relevant young player who plays is the Sensei. Kessler, George and Hendricks all out with injuries.
5. Too bad that last shot didn't go in. That's the second time Sexton is getting a great look for a corner 3 to win the game and it ends up in a miss. Better luck next time.
6. Overall, can't complain. The Jazz played well and this game receives the Montoya seal of approval for a quality loss.
